**Tips for Creating a High-Quality Wallpaper:**
1. **Use high-resolution images**: Ensure that your baby pictures are high-quality and resolution is set to at least 1080p (1920 x 1080 pixels).
2. **Optimize for different screen sizes**: Consider creating multiple versions of your wallpaper to accommodate various screen sizes, such as phone, tablet, and desktop.
3. **Save in a suitable format**: Save your wallpaper in PNG or JPEG format, which are commonly supported by most devices.

There are countless ways to create stunning baby photos. Here are some ideas to get you started:
1. **Natural Light**: Take advantage of natural light by shooting near a window or outside during the golden hour (soft, warm light).
2. **Simple Backdrops**: Use plain colored backdrops, blankets, or even a white sheet to keep the focus on your little subject.
3. **Cuddles and Snuggles**: Capture the special bond between parent and child with cozy cuddles and snuggles.
4. **Unique Props**: Incorporate personal items like stuffed animals, toys, or baby clothes to add personality to the photos.
5. **Baby's Personalities**: Highlight your baby's unique traits, such as their bright eyes, adorable expressions, or tiny hands and feet.
6. **Creative Compositions**: Experiment with interesting angles, reflections, or silhouettes to create visually appealing images.
7. **Mommy-and-Me (or Daddy) Time**: Capture special moments between parent and child, like breastfeeding, reading, or playing together.
8. **Baby's Firsts**: Document your baby's first smiles, laughs, and milestones with adorable photos.
9. **Seasonal Themes**: Incorporate seasonal elements, like flowers, pumpkins, or snowflakes, to create festive and cozy atmosphere.
10. **Storytelling**: Tell a story through your photos by capturing different moments of your baby's day, like morning routine, playtime, or bedtime.
